New Delhi, Aug. 16 -- Prime Minister Narendra Modi on Saturday expressed thanks to his Israeli counterpart after Benjamin Netanyahu wished him and the people of India on the 79th Independence Day.
PM Modi said in a post on X, "Thank you PM Netanyahu for your warm wishes. May India-Israel friendship continue to flourish...may both countries further strengthen and deepen this relationship bringing peace, development as well as security to our people."
Earlier on Friday,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u on extended warm greetings to India on the occasion of its 79th Independence Day.
